Which architecture is used in 8085 microprocessor?

Which architecture is used in 8085 microprocessor?

INTEL 8085 is a 8-bit microprocessor. It’s based on Von-Neumann architecture in which the data and instructions are in the same memory space without any distinction between them. Data line: 8-bits–Can process 8-bits of data at a time. Address line: 16-bits–Can address upto 2^16(64KB) of address space.

What is the architecture of microprocessor?

Architecture of Microprocessor Its architecture consists of a central processing unit, memory modules, a system bus, and an input/output unit. The system bus connects the various units to facilitate the exchange of information. It further consists of data, address, and control buses to perform data exchanging properly.

What are the four building blocks of microprocessor system?

Microprocessor consists of an ALU, register array, and a control unit. ALU performs arithmetical and logical operations on the data received from the memory or an input device. Register array consists of registers identified by letters like B, C, D, E, H, L and accumulator.

What is the disadvantage to a block diagram?

The block diagram reduction process takes more time for complicated systems. Because, we have to draw the (partially simplified) block diagram after each step. So, to overcome this drawback, use signal flow graphs (representation).

What is the basic rules used for block diagram reduction technique?

Example of Block Diagram Reduction The directly connected blocks in series must be reduced to a single block. Further, reduce the parallely connected block into a single block. Now reduce the internally connected minor feedback loops.
